Work-From-Home Wins: Productivity Hacks That Actually Work

Working from home can be a dream, but staying focused and productive sometimes feels like an uphill battle. Distractions are lurking around every corner, from the laundry pile to that enticing Netflix queue. But don't fret! With a few savvy productivity hacks up your sleeve, you can reclaim your time and excel your goals. Here are some tried-and-true tips to boost your work-from-home efficiency:

  • Create a dedicated workspace: It doesn't have to be a fancy office, but having a designated area for work helps signal your brain that it's time to buckle down.
  • Plan your day: Just like you would in an office, set clear objectives for each day and stick to a routine. This helps create structure and minimize procrastination.
  • Take regular breaks: Stepping away from your desk can actually boost your productivity. Get up, stretch, go for a walk, or do something else that helps you refresh.
  • Collaborate: Staying in touch with colleagues and managers is important for teamwork and motivation. Arrange regular check-ins and meetings to stay on the same page.

Remember, finding the here right work-from-home balance takes time and experimentation. Don't be afraid to try different things until you discover what works best for you. With a little effort, you can turn your home office into a haven of productivity and success!

Thrive in Your 30s: Healthy Habits for Long-Term Wellness

Your twenties and thirties is a time of incredible transformation and growth. To embrace this period, it's essential to cultivate healthy habits that support your physical, mental, and emotional well-being. By adopting these practices, you can set the stage for a lifetime of prosperity.

First and foremost, nourish your body with a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ean protein. Scheduled exercise is also crucial for boosting your energy levels, mood, and overall health.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ate-intensity activity most days of the week.

Schedule in restful sleep each night to allow your body to recover. Stress management techniques like yoga, meditation, or spending time in nature can help alleviate stress and promote mental clarity.

Finally, foster strong social connections and relationships that provide support and motivation. Surrounding yourself with positive people who share your values can make a significant difference in your overall well-being.
